As a PCA, you provide regular assistance to our clients with their personal hygiene and grooming, nutritional advice and meal preparation.

As a DCA, you help our clients to maintain a clean, safe and comfortable home by providing support with preparing meals, cleaning and providing social support during visits.

As a Community Transport driver, you provide safe, reliable and friendly door-to-door transport service, collecting clients from their home and providing them with a safe and comfortable ride to their destination.

You may also support clients to engage in their local community and liaise with schedulers and office employees, especially if a client’s needs have changed.

As a Care Partner, you work collaboratively with clients and key stakeholders to provide comprehensive assessment, individualised case management, wellbeing and support to promote the clients’ goals and wellness outcomes. Benefits of working with Comlink Australia

Salary packaging

More take-home pay

Working for a not-for-profit organisation has many benefits. Access to salary packaging is one huge advantage that we recommend you tap into straight away to support your financial wellbeing. Because Comlink Australia is a not-for-profit organisation this entitles you to package a portion of your wage/salary pre-tax. This will result in a significant tax benefit to you, and more money in your pocket.

Birthday leave

Social wellbeing

We celebrate our people and what better occasion to show our appreciation than on their birthday! This initiative involves ‘seeing the human’ in everyone and expressing our high regard for our permanent employees by granting them a paid day off on their birthday, with pay calculated based on regular working hours.

Super match

Financial wellbeing

While focusing on healthy aging, it‘s crucial to prepare and invest in our future. Making extra contributions to your superannuation can substantially impact your retirement savings. Comlink Australia will match employees’ 1% Super fund contribution, boosting retirement savings. This is an excellent way to secure your financial future!

Paid parental leave

Family wellbeing

New parents can delight in their newborns worry-free with the Government offering up to 20 weeks of paid leave at the minimum wage. We'll supplement your income during this time, guaranteeing financial stability as you cherish precious moments with your baby. To qualify, you need to meet government criteria and have a 12-month work history with Comlink Australia.

Sharee Webster

Treasurer

“I am passionate about my community and giving back; I love being involved with this organisation whose mission it is to help people to age well in their own homes and communities.”

Sharee Webster, Manager of Holmans in Maroochydore since April 2007, is a Chartered Accountant with a Bachelor of Commerce from the University of Queensland. She holds certifications as a Chartered Tax Adviser from the Taxation Institute of Australia and is a Registered Tax Agent.

In July 2016, Sharee obtained her Diploma of Financial Planning, becoming a licensed Financial Adviser. Specialising in business structures, taxation advice, and Self-Managed Super Funds (SMSFs), Sharee provides strategic tax guidance to private clients, family businesses, and corporate entities.

Formerly Treasurer of the Sunshine Coast Business Women’s Network for six years, she also served on the Board of Directors of the Buderim Community Enterprises Limited, trading as the Buderim Community Bank ® Branch of Bendigo Bank, for six years. Sharee is deeply embedded in the local community and brings a wealth of experience to her role.

Tim Robson

Board Director

“I’m driven by being involved in effecting positive and meaningful change to people’s lives. I strive to make a positive difference in my community, our country and hopefully one day throughout the world by supporting vulnerable and disadvantaged people and communities.”

Tim is passionate about effecting positive change in people’s lives, from the local to the global level. With expertise in corporate governance for non-profits, he advises senior management and boards, while also supporting the growth of commercial enterprises. Tim’s experience spans large-scale project management, small business development, and providing governance advice to various organisations.

As the Managing Director of a Queensland-based consulting firm, he balances his professional responsibilities with community involvement. Tim serves as an Executive Director for Five Bridges Ltd, a not-for-profit Indigenous organisation, and has held leadership roles in professional and community associations. A member of the Australian Institute of Company Directors and a Fellow of the Institute of Managers and Leaders, Tim holds a Masters in Commercial Law, a Bachelor of Business, and a Diploma of Project Management.
